Output 3d3aa1739b1d29274be3627db5cbf44f6200a2f3ea23df5da045ebda9b2e1f02:143

value
452905
script pubkey
OP_0 OP_PUSHBYTES_20 3973955e05f6fa459ef9964c522bf641856ad94d
address
bc1q89ee2hs97mayt8hejex9y2lkgxzk4k2dqmp48h
transaction
3d3aa1739b1d29274be3627db5cbf44f6200a2f3ea23df5da045ebda9b2e1f02
confirmations
102446
spent
true